Output 16f6426c6f4e374a31afbe1d3215572f8d39eb56f80d6fad541baba4c366e129:2

value
19044798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833bcb41c7d050dbcf8ffddf4cd39377476abab6 OP_EQUAL
address
MKs4P7oFrQMrcAyLicVNzyviAhEphTnYtE
transaction
16f6426c6f4e374a31afbe1d3215572f8d39eb56f80d6fad541baba4c366e129
spent
true